Michael Voss's resignation yesterday.
The day of change has continued at Carlton.
List manager Nick Austin has stepped aside.
Lose Carlton without a list boss.
A recruiting manager just weeks out from Mick Agresta also departing.

Luke Hodge has stepped down from his role as an All-Australian selector and a rising star judge due to his work with the betting agency TAB.
This happened on the agenda since last week.
They asked him about this, but he hadn't even been aware of what happened to Kane Corns during the early part of the day.
So he said, look, I'll give it some consideration.
